Shelby Mechanical Inc. is WBE Certified industrial contractor that provides turnkey construction services that encompass quality boiler repair and maintenance services, pipefitting, pipe fabrication (which is in accordance with the UA (United Association) fabrication standards, electrical contracting, rigging, millwrighting as well as ancillary equipment repairs and mechanical services. Our highly skilled craftsmen perform "code welding" work with the Company the National Board "R" and "NB" Stamp and ASME "S" , "U", and "PP" Stamps.
Shelby’s core team has successfully managed challenging, complex projects of various sizes, from small jobs for family owned companies to multi-million dollar projects for Fortune 50 entities over careers as long as 40 years. Shelby employs craftsman of most every industrial construction trade including Boilermakers, Plumbers, Pipefitters, Electricians, Millwrights and Iron Workers.
Shelby serves clients of any size from multiple entities that are large publicly traded entities to small closely held businesses and is always expanding their geographic footprint, including international assignments for their clients. One of the components of Shelby’s success is their outstanding safety record which they have experienced while their tradesman have worked over 1 million hours for clients over the last decade.
